Structural foundation repair services focus on addressing issues related to the stability and integrity of a building’s foundation. These services typically involve diagnosing problems such as cracks, settling, or unevenness in the foundation, followed by implementing targeted solutions to restore stability. Techniques may include underpinning, piering, or slab stabilization to correct the underlying causes of foundation movement and prevent further structural damage. The goal is to ensure the building remains safe and structurally sound over time.
Problems that lead to foundation repair often include soil movement, poor initial construction, or environmental factors like moisture fluctuations. Common signs of foundation issues include visible cracks in walls or floors, doors and windows that no longer close properly, and uneven or sloping floors. Addressing these problems early can prevent more extensive damage to the property’s structure and interior. Foundation repair services help resolve these issues by stabilizing the foundation and correcting any shifts or settling that have occurred.

The overview below groups typical Structural Foundation Repair proj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Washtenaw County, MI.
In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.
Foundation Repair Cost - Typical expenses for structural foundation repair services can range from $2,000 to $10,000, depending on the extent of the damage. Minor repairs may be closer to the lower end, while extensive work can approach the higher end of the spectrum.
Average Price Range - The average cost for foundation stabilization or underpinning services in the local area is approximately $3,500 to $8,000. Costs vary based on factors like foundation type and soil conditions.
Factors Influencing Cost - Costs can fluctuate based on the size of the property, severity of foundation issues, and the repair methods used. For example, piering might cost around $1,000 per pier, influencing total expenses.
Estimated Service Fees - Structural foundation repair services generally fall within a price range of $4,000 to $12,000 for larger or more complex projects. Contact local pros for detailed estimates tailored to specific needs.
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.

What are common signs of foundation issues? Indicators include visible cracks in walls or floors, uneven or sloping surfaces, doors and windows that stick or don't close properly, and gaps around window frames or exterior walls.
How long does foundation repair typically take? Repair durations vary depending on the extent of the damage, but most projects can be completed within a few days to a week.
Are foundation repairs disruptive to my home? Some level of disruption may occur, such as limited access to affected areas, but experienced service providers aim to minimize impact during repairs.
What causes foundation problems? Common causes include soil settlement, moisture changes, poor drainage, tree root growth, and previous construction issues.
How can I prevent future foundation issues? Proper drainage, maintaining consistent moisture levels around the property, and regular inspections can help reduce the risk of future problems.
